LINGVIDO is a brand that specializes in car seat covers. LINGVIDO’s car seat covers are made of high-quality artificial leather material, which is breathable and waterproof, and can provide your car with a comfortable, stylish appearance and protection. LINGVIDO’s car seat covers are suitable for various models such as sedans, pickups, SUVs, etc. The design of LINGVIDO’s car seat covers is simple and classic, using unique embroidery technology, rich colors, and smooth lines, adding a touch of color to your car interior.

2009 Santa Fe Limited. Slowed playback to .5 to be useable. Headrest covers do NOT cover the sides as shown; they just flop over the front to back, leaving the sides totally exposed. Looks bad. Video shows better than delivered. Video does not match the instruction sheet regarding the chucks. I STILL don't know how to work with the chucks and I've done the passenger side front only. Not going further until I figure out the checks (so far undone). Clips as supplied do not match video in the way they are attached to the elastic. Between video and instruction sheet they provide adequate directions, but neither is adequate on its own. Regarding the product itself, I understand why the sides are TOTALLY exposed for air bags, but for seats without airbags it would have been good to provide another piece to cover the exposed sides.. Apparently "universal" means lowest common denominator. Quality of material is very good and with the exceptions noted above they look great.
